Requirements:
Education- ASN required. BSN Preferred.
Experience- Minimum of one year of experience in a hospital setting required.
Licensure/Certification- Specialty certification recognized by the Magnet Recognition Program preferred. Current license to practice as Registered Nurse in the State of Maryland, or if resident of a state that participates in Nurse Multi-State Compact agreement, holds Registered Nurse License from that state that is designated as "Compact" or "Multi-State Privilege" using primary source verification and provides additional documentation as required by the Maryland Board of Nursing. RN License from a compact state with a designation of "Single State" does not meet the requirement and nurse must obtain a Maryland license. Specialty certification preferred.
